LegalZoom launches free AI tool to help small businesses find grants

LegalZoom.com, Inc. (NASDAQ: LZ) announced the launch of Grant Finder, a free AI-powered tool designed to help small business owners identify funding opportunities. The tool allows users to describe their business and funding needs in natural language to receive a curated list of grant programs matched to their industry, location, and other characteristics.
The service requires no sign-up or payment and aims to address challenges entrepreneurs face when searching for grants among thousands of government and corporate programs. Traditional manual research often leads to outdated listings and irrelevant programs, according to the company's announcement.
"Small business owners are launching at record rates, but they are doing so in an environment where access to capital is increasingly challenging," said Aaron Stibel, LegalZoom Chief Business Officer and Chief Customer Officer.
The launch comes as new business applications reached 505,240 in February, representing a 14 percent increase from the previous year, according to U.S. Census Bureau data cited by the company. LinkedIn reports show a 69 percent surge in people adding "Founder" to their profiles over the past year.
LegalZoom's internal data indicates that 63 percent of nonprofits formed through its platform cite fundraising help as their primary need, with 39 percent identifying grant funding as a key success indicator. The company notes that cash flow issues, including lack of funding, account for 82 percent of small business failures.
The Grant Finder tool is part of LegalZoom's broader services for entrepreneurs, spanning business formation to ongoing legal and compliance needs. The company positions itself as a leading online platform for legal services, serving millions of customers over two decades.
